[PATCH 04/23] linux: Simplify clock_settime

With arch-syscall.h it can now assumes the existance of either
__NR_clock_settime or __NR_clock_settime_time64. The 32-bit
time_t support is now only build for !__ASSUME_TIME64_SYSCALLS.
Checked on x86_64-linux-gnu and i686-linux-gnu (on 5.4 and on 4.15
kernel).

sysdeps/unix/sysv/linux/clock_settime.c | 18 +++++++++---------
1 file changed, 9 insertions(+), 9 deletions(-)
diff --git a/sysdeps/unix/sysv/linux/clock_settime.c b/sysdeps/unix/sysv/linux/clock_settime.c
index ebda871f4c..ce0bf622c0 100644
--- a/sysdeps/unix/sysv/linux/clock_settime.c
+++ b/sysdeps/unix/sysv/linux/clock_settime.c
@@ -32,17 +32,15 @@ __clock_settime64 (clockid_t clock_id, const struct __timespec64 *tp)
return -1;
}
-#ifdef __ASSUME_TIME64_SYSCALLS
-# ifndef __NR_clock_settime64
-# define __NR_clock_settime64 __NR_clock_settime
-# endif
- return INLINE_SYSCALL_CALL (clock_settime64, clock_id, tp);
-#else
-# ifdef __NR_clock_settime64
+#ifndef __NR_clock_settime64
+# define __NR_clock_settime64 __NR_clock_settime
+#endif
int ret = INLINE_SYSCALL_CALL (clock_settime64, clock_id, tp);
+
+#ifndef __ASSUME_TIME64_SYSCALLS
if (ret == 0 || errno != ENOSYS)
return ret;
-# endif
+
if (! in_time_t_range (tp->tv_sec))
{
__set_errno (EOVERFLOW);
@@ -50,8 +48,10 @@ __clock_settime64 (clockid_t clock_id, const struct __timespec64 *tp)
}
struct timespec ts32 = valid_timespec64_to_timespec (*tp);
- return INLINE_SYSCALL_CALL (clock_settime, clock_id, &ts32);
+ ret = INLINE_SYSCALL_CALL (clock_settime, clock_id, &ts32);
#endif
+
+ return ret;
}
